Description
本明細書中、Phrは、「ゴム100部あたり」に相当する。
100phrの天然ゴム(Standard Malaysian Rubber SMR 10)および55phrのカーボンブラックN550、5phrの可塑剤(鉱油Vivatec 500)および1phrのステアリン酸からなるベース混合物を、ギアポンプを備えた一軸押出機によって連続的に押出成形した。押出機ヘッドでの混合物の温度は約100℃であった。スループットは44kg/時間であった。43%の酸化亜鉛ZnO、18.5%の促進剤CBS、18.5%の硫黄SおよびEPDMを含むバインダー物質(19%)とマーカー物質(綿繊維)および紫外線で蛍光するマーカー物質(1%の綿繊維)からなる架橋剤混合物を、ギアポンプとコンベアスクリューからなる計量装置によってベース混合物に計った。計量装置の圧力は約80バールであり、デリバリーは約2kg/時間であった。そのような連続的計量は、8.125phrの架橋剤混合物のベース混合物への添加に相当する。約15分の予備段階の後、長さ約1mの押出機ストリップを2分の時間間隔後、サンプルとして引き抜いた。これらの押出機ストリップから、5つのサンプルを取り、種々の点で150℃での加硫曲線を決定した(RPA 2000、1Hz振動数、1%の伸長振幅によって)。加えて、DIN 53 504による引張試験(加硫プレスで10分間の160℃でのシートの加硫)用にそこから2mmのシートを製造するため、さらなる材料を2分後に押出機ストリップから採取した。
100phrの天然ゴム(Standard Malaysian Rubber SMR 10)および55phrのカーボンブラックN550、5phrの可塑剤(Vivatec 500)および1phrのステアリン酸からなるベース混合物を、実施例1に従って一軸押出機中で押出成形した。最初の実験では、この混合物に、圧力を加えずに、粉末計量装置を用いて、48%の酸化亜鉛ZnO、20.5%のメルカプトベンゾチアジルジスルフィド(MBTS)、11%の亜鉛ジチオホスフェート(Rhein Chemie Rheinau GmbHからのRhenocure(登録商標)ZBOP/S型)および20.5%の硫黄Sからなる7.5phrの粉末化学薬品を添加した(実験A、比較実験)。第2の実験Bでは(本発明に従って)、20%のポリマーEPDM−結合剤、5%の発光マーカー(ジアルミニウム−x−ジスプロシウム−y−ユウロピウム−(1−x−y)−ストロンチウムテトロキシド)および48%の酸化亜鉛ZnO、20.5%のメルカプトベンゾチアジルジスルフィドMBTS、11%の亜鉛ジチオホスフェート(Rhein Chemie Rheinau GmbHからの商標名Rhenocure(登録商標)ZBOP/S)および20.5%の硫黄Sからなるポリマーに結合したバッチ化学薬品を調製した。これは、本発明に従って予混合された架橋剤混合物である(化学薬品のバッチ)。次いで、これを約100バールの圧力でゴム混合物に測定する。従来の標準混合プロセス(70%の充填度、50rpm、50℃、混合時間5分)で、内蔵ミキサー(1.5lチャンバー体積)中で化学薬品のバッチを調製した。一軸スクリュー押出機から出た後の混合物の温度は、両ケースで約100℃であった。
Claims (14)
- 架橋のための架橋剤を互いに混合し、次いで、互いに混合された前記架橋剤を、ゴムを含有するベース混合物と混合させる架橋性ゴム混合物の調製方法。
- 100℃未満の温度、およびこの融点より高く、かつ150℃未満、好ましくは120℃未満の温度で溶解された互いに混合された架橋剤が、前記ベース混合物との混合の間に生じる請求項1に記載の方法。
- 混合物を架橋するための架橋剤がポリマーでコーティングされ、そしてポリマーでコーティングされた前記架橋剤を、ゴムを含有するベース混合物と混合させる請求項1または2のいずれか一項に記載の方法。
- 混合物を架橋するための架橋剤が、ゴムを含有するベース混合物中に好ましくは少なくとも50バールの高圧でポンプ輸送され、次いで、混合装置で前記ベース混合物を前記架橋剤と混合させる請求項1〜3のいずれか一項に記載の方法。
- 互いに混合された前記架橋剤を容器に導入し、前記容器を閉め、前記閉じた容器を、前記ベース混合物を前記架橋剤と混合する装置に結合させ、開放し、前記架橋剤を前記容器から前記ベース混合物へと供給し、そして供給された前記架橋剤を前記ベース混合物と混合する請求項1〜4のいずれか一項に記載の方法。
- 前記架橋剤を前記ベース混合物と連続的に混合させる請求項1〜5のいずれか一項に記載の方法。
- 互いに混合された前記架橋剤が、硫黄、ペルオキシド、金属酸化物、脂肪酸および/またはジチオカルバメート、テトラメチルチウラムジスルフィド(TMTD)、テトラメチルチウラムモノスルフィド(TMTM)、テトラエチルチウラムジスルフィド(TETD)、ビス(ペンタメチレン)チウラムテトラスルフィド(DPTT)、エチレンチオウレア(ETU)、N,N,N’N’−テトラメチルチオウレア(TMTU)、ジエチルチオウレア(DETU)、ジブチルチオウレア(DBTU)、2−メルカプトベンゾチアゾール(MBT)、メルカプトベンゾチアジルジスルフィド(MBTS)、亜鉛メルカプトベンゾチアゾール(ZMBT)、N’−シクロヘキシルベンゾチアゾール−2−スルフェンアミド(CBS)、N−第三級−ブチル−2−ベンゾチアゾールスルフェンアミド(TBBS)、2−モルホリンベンゾチアゾールスルフェンアミド(MBS)、ジチオホスフェート、ジフェニルグアニジン(DPG)および/またはN’N−ジ−オルト−トリルグアニジン(DOTG)、変色および非変色老化防止剤、パラフェニレンジアミン、イソプロピルフェニル−パラフェニレンジアミン(IPPD)、パラフェニレンジアミン(6PPD)、N,N−ジトリ−p−フェニレンジアミン(DTPD)、トリメチル−1,2−ジヒドロキノリン(TMQ)、[(フェニル)アミン]−1,4−ナフタレンジオン(PAN)、ビス(4−オクチルフェニル)アミン(ODPA)、スチレン化ジフェニルアミン(SDPA)、モノ−およびビスフェノール、メルカプトベンゾイミダゾール、2−メルカプトベンゾイミダゾール(MBI)、2−メルカプトメチルベンゾイミダゾール(MMBI)、亜鉛4−および−5−メチル−2−メルカプトベンゾイミダゾール(ZMMBI)、オレフィン、パラフィン系および/または芳香族可塑剤を含有する請求項1〜6のいずれか一項に記載の方法。
- 前記架橋剤が、プロセスの実行の間、分布が連続的に調査されるマーキング物質を備えている請求項1〜7のいずれか一項に記載の方法。
- 前記マーキング物質の割合が、互いに混合された前記架橋剤に基づき、50重量%未満、好ましくは5重量%未満である請求項1〜8のいずれか一項に記載の方法。
- 前記ベース混合物がバッチ様式で調製された請求項1〜9のいずれか一項に記載の方法。
- 互いに混合された架橋剤を含有し、ゴムを架橋することを目的とし、閉じていることを特徴とする、請求項1〜10のいずれか一項に記載の方法を実行するための容器。
- 少なくとも1つのポリマーでコーティングされた架橋剤を含有することを特徴とする、請求項11に記載の容器。
- 容器の含有量を決定することができる検出器を備えていることを特徴とする請求項11または12のいずれか一項に記載の容器。
- 保護された輸送と貯蔵のため、前記混合装置への適合のため、前記架橋剤混合物の容易な変更のため、および前記架橋剤混合物の単純な測定のための、請求項11〜13のいずれか一項に記載の容器の使用。
